释义 | grantor grantor /; AmE / noun [C]
1 a person or an organization that gives an amount of money (a grant) to sb to pay for research, a project, etc: Grantors are now rethinking the way they provide funding.
2 (Law ) a person who transfers the right to own a particular property or an area of land to sb
3 (formal) a person or an organization that agrees to give sb what they ask for such as permission to do sth: credit grantors such as credit-card companies and banks The holder of the licence (franchisee) usually pays the grantor of the licence (franchisor) a royalty on sales.
